A senior software engineer role focused on developing and leading innovative cloud-based microservices and distributed systems, primarily using Java and Spring, to enhance Celonis's Process Intelligence platform through technical leadership and collaboration.
Key Responsibilities
Innovate beyond existing products and develop new ideas for Celonis.
Own the implementation and delivery of assigned projects.
Demonstrate technical leadership within the engineering team.
Ensure high quality and continuously improve engineering procedures and practices.
Collaborate with engineers, project managers, and designers to create cohesive solutions.
Work with cross-functional teams across multiple geographies to drive project success.
Research and brainstorm potential solutions with the Celonis Labs team.
Requirements
Bachelor's or master's degree in a technical field e.g., Computer Science, Software Engineering or equivalent experience
10 years of software engineering experience
7 years of experience as Backend Engineer with strong expertise in building microservices based products using Java, Spring framework, JPA, Hibernate
Experience with building data pipelines in Databricks, ETL, Apache Spark is a big plus
Relational databases PostgreSQL a plus
Proficient in building cloud-native distributed systems
Ability to analyse and design complex software
Experience building scalable, fault-tolerant distributed systems
Proven background in building cloud-native software in the Kubernetes ecosystem, as well as with and on Hyperscalers such as AWS
Deep understanding of modern engineering practices Git strategy, CI/CD, testing, and how to apply these to enable a team of multiple engineers
Ability to quickly learn new things without tight supervision
Benefits & Perks
generous PTO
hybrid working options
company equity RSUs
comprehensive benefits
extensive parental leave
dedicated volunteer days
gym subsidies
counseling and well-being programs
clear career paths
internal mobility
dedicated learning program
mentorship opportunities
Ready to Apply?
Join Celonis and make an impact in renewable energy